Schilling, Chafee trade blame over firm’s demise

The once rosy relationship between Rhode Island and Curt Schilling appears irrevocably damaged as the former baseball star turned entrepreneur and the state’s governor traded blame over the abrupt collapse last week of the videogame company 38 Studios LLC. The finger-pointing between Gov. Lincoln Chafee and Schilling escalated Tuesday after the Sox pitcher for the first time spoke extensively about the demise of 38 Studios, accusing the state of breaking promises to help the company remain viable just as it was closing in on a deal with an outside company to salvage its major unfinished video game.
